[0015] The sequence numbers of the above-mentioned accompanying drawings illustrate: urceolus 1, inner cylinder 2, bait throwing pipe 3, loam cake 4, bottom cover 5, hole 6, buoy drum 7, sieve plate 8.

[0016] Such as figure 1 , figure 2 , image 3 , Figure 4 As shown, the present invention is cylindrical, and mainly consists of an outer cylinder, an inner cylinder, a loam cake, and a bottom cover; the outer cylinder has a diameter of 60 cm and a height of 150 cm, and an inner cylinder with a diameter of 30 cm and a height of 150 cm; the inner cylinder and the outer cylinder There are 8 sieve plates in between. The sieve plate holes are rectangular strips, 150cm high and 15cm wide, connected between the inner cylinder and the outer cylinder, and divide the space between the inner cylinder and the outer cylinder into 8 breeding areas. Abstract

The invention discloses a depth-adjustable mud crab breeding cage. The cage is cylindrical and mainly includes an outer cylinder, an inner cylinder, an upper cover, and a bottom cover; sieve plates are arranged between the inner cylinder and the outer cylinder; the inner cylinder and the outer cylinder are connected through the sieve plates; the sieve plates divide the space between the inner cylinder and the outer cylinder into culture compartments. A float is arranged in the inner cylinder. The inner cylinder, the outer cylinder, the sieve plates, the upper cover and the lower cover each areprovided with holes. The upper cover is circular, and bait feeding pipes are arranged along the outer edge of the inner cylinder and on the upper cover. The float is a foam float. Mud crabs are resistant to dryness and can active for a long time after leaving water, and need different depth of a water layer at different growth stages and under different physiological conditions. In the present invention, the sieve plates divide the space between the inner cylinder and the outer cylinder into the plurality of compartments, and the mud crabs are put into the compartments for culture. Through adjustment of the number of the floats put into the culture cage, the depth of the culture cage sinking into the water surface is adjusted, so adjustable culture for mud crabs at different growth stagesand under different physiological conditions can be achieved, thereby giving consideration to the life habits of mud crabs.

Description

technical field [0001] The invention relates to a mud crab culture cage, in particular to a mud crab culture cage capable of adjusting depth, and belongs to the technical field of seawater culture. Background technique [0002] The breeding methods of blue crabs are mainly pond culture and cage culture. Because blue crabs are resistant to dry dew, they can leave the water body for a long time when they are looking for food or avoiding an uncomfortable environment, and dry dew is also conducive to the removal of parasites or attached organisms on the body surface of blue crabs, which is beneficial to the healthy growth of blue crabs. Simultaneously, the depth of the water layer and the environment required by blue crabs under different growth stages and physiological states are also different.
